The Unprecedented Impact of COVVI-19

The emergence of COVVI-19,commonly referred to as Coronavirus,in 2020 triggered a global crisis. The rapid spread of the virus led to widespread panic and unprecedented measures, including the closure of international borders. The world watched as streets emptied, and a new reality of social distancing and lockdowns took hold. This period was marked by uncertainty and a collective effort to understand and combat the novel virus.

As of early 2025, the global impact of COVVI-19 remains meaningful. While vaccination campaigns have mitigated the severity of the illness for many, the pandemic has left a lasting mark on economies, healthcare systems, and social structures worldwide.The World Health Organization (WHO) continues to monitor variants and provide guidance to member states, emphasizing the importance of ongoing vigilance and preparedness.

Life Under Lockdown: A Spectrum of Experiences

The implementation of lockdowns brought about significant changes in daily life. Schools, non-essential businesses, and restaurants were forced to close, and strict restrictions were placed on movement. However, the experience of confinement varied greatly from person to person.

For some, the lockdown presented an opportunity for personal growth and exploration. Many individuals discovered new hobbies, engaged in online learning, and spent quality time with their families.Others, however, faced significant challenges, including social isolation, economic hardship, and mental health struggles. The inability to connect with friends, participate in sports, and maintain regular routines took a toll on many individuals and communities.

The Future of Pandemic Preparedness

The COVVI-19 pandemic has highlighted the importance of robust public health infrastructure and international cooperation. Moving forward, it is indeed crucial to invest in research and development, strengthen surveillance systems, and ensure equitable access to healthcare resources.By learning from the past, we can better prepare for future pandemics and protect the health and well-being of communities around the world.
